Cognizant (NASDAQ:CTSH) is a leading provider of information technology, consulting, and business process outsourcing services, dedicated to helping the world's leading companies build stronger businesses.Headquartered in Teaneck, New Jersey (U.Cognizant has over 340,000 employees as of January 2024